Load balancers are usually deployed as dedicated physical devices or software running on a set of virtual servers. API gateways are usually implemented as a service—organizations often deploy an API gateway as a container or VM instance.

WebGateway Load Balancer can perform health checks to detect virtual appliance failures. In case of an unhealthy appliance, GWLB reroutes the new flows to healthy appliances. Existing flows always go to the same target regardless of health status of target. This allows for connection draining and accommodate health check failures due to CPU spikes ... WebJun 13, 2024 · The AWS Gateway Load Balancer takes care of routing traffic to the appropriate virtual appliance in your network, instead of traffic going directly to virtual appliances. With the Gateway Load Balancer, traffic is routed to healthy virtual appliances and rerouted away from failing ones. WebTo set up Load Balancer with NAT, you must first configure the network interfaces for the public network and the private network on the LVS routers. In this example, the LVS routers' public interfaces ( eth0) will be on the 203.0.113.0/24 network and the private interfaces which link to the real servers ( eth1) will be on the 10.11.12.0/24 network.
